Inspector Notes

The Licensing Inspector conducted an unannounced complaint inspection in response to a complaint that was received by the licensing office on 8/03/2022 relating to preventing the spread of disease, notification to parents of exposure to communicable diseases and the cleaning and sanitation methods. Interviews were conducted with staff, reviewed the center?s daily classroom disinfecting check list, and reviewed emails sent notifying parents of the exposure to communicable diseases in July and list of children with communicable diseases in July 2022.
The information gathered during this investigation does not support the allegations relating to cleaning and sanitation methods, but does support the allegations of the center not notifying parents of the exposure to a communicable disease, so the complaint is determined to be valid. Violations

1
Standard 8VAC20-780-490-C
Based on document review, the center did not notify the parents within 24 hours or the next business day of the center's having been informed when children at the center have been exposed to a communicable disease listed in the Department of Health's current communicable disease chart,
Evidence:
1. Child A (Jr. Casa student) tested positive for a communicable disease listed in the Department of Health's current communicable disease chart on 7/20/2022 and the parents of the children at the center that had been exposed were not notified within 24 hours or the next business day of the center's having been informed.
Plan of Correction: Notify parents whenever the case starts within 2 days of being at school.
